Core Keeper Version 1.2 Tool Tier List: What's the Best Mining Tool?
1. ⛏️ Essential Early Game Tools: Analyzing Wood, Copper, Tin, and Iron Pickaxes
· Wood Pickaxe (C Tier): Instantly craftable without a workbench, useful in the early stages.
· Copper Pickaxe (C Tier): The basic pickaxe for the early game, used until you get the Iron Pickaxe.
· Tin Pickaxe (D Tier): Slightly better than the Copper Pickaxe, but Tin is more efficiently used for other purposes. It's recommended to use the Copper Pickaxe and then directly transition to the Iron Pickaxe.
· Iron Pickaxe (A Tier): The best pickaxe for the early game, boasting the highest mining damage among all mining tools at level 20. It's close to S-tier, but its slightly lower versatility compared to other tools places it at A-tier.

2. 💎 Mid-Game Tier Tools: Scarlet, Ancient, Octarine, Galaxite, and Solarite Pickaxes
· Scarlet Pickaxe (B Tier): A good option if you haven't upgraded your Iron Pickaxe. However, prioritizing the Iron Pickaxe upgrade is recommended.
· Ancient Pickaxe (B Tier): Similar to the Scarlet Pickaxe, it offers increased mining speed. It's essential to have for upgrading to the Legendary Pickaxe.
· Octarine Pickaxe (C Tier): An upgrade from the Scarlet Pickaxe, but less efficient than the Iron or Ancient Pickaxes. While craftable, using other pickaxes is advised.
· Galaxite Pickaxe (B Tier): A good alternative if you don't want to spend resources on upgrading the Iron Pickaxe.
· Solarite Pickaxe (A Tier): Currently, Solarite has limited uses, making this pickaxe upgrade a worthwhile investment. It's a good choice if you don't have the Legendary Pickaxe.

3. 🌟 Top-Tier Pickaxes: Upgraded Iron Pickaxe and Soul Seeker
· Upgraded Iron Pickaxe: Still maintains good performance and offers a stable, versatile choice.
· Soul Seeker (S Tier): The best pickaxe in the game, offering high mining damage and additional benefits. Its advantage lies in its durability, allowing use without worrying about its condition.

4. 🔨 Oak Hammer Tier List: Comparing Copper, Tin, Iron, Scarlet, and Octarine Hammers
· Copper Oak Hammer (C Tier): Oak Hammers are more efficient than pickaxes for destroying walls over a wider area. This tool is useful in the early game.
· Tin Oak Hammer (C Tier): An upgraded version of the Copper Hammer, good to use if you don't have other hammers.
· Iron Oak Hammer (B Tier): The best hammer for the stage before wall destruction. It performs similarly to the Scarlet and Octarine Hammers.
· Scarlet Oak Hammer (B Tier): Performs similarly to the Iron Hammer and is available upon upgrade.
· Octarine Oak Hammer (B Tier): Like the Scarlet Hammer, it's available upon upgrade.

5. ✨ Galaxite Oak Hammer: Overwhelming S-Tier Performance
· Galaxite Oak Hammer (S Tier): Boasts extremely high mining damage and a wide attack range. It can destroy almost any wall and is excellent for efficiently clearing large areas. It outperforms pickaxes.

6. 🚀 Hand Drill and Destruction Ray: Balancing Speed and Versatility
· Standard Hand Drill (B Tier): Obtainable early on, its performance improves with leveling. However, resource consumption needs consideration.
· Scarlet Hand Drill (S Tier): Offers the fastest speed among all mining tools. While range control is difficult, it allows for rapid block removal when combined with mining speed boosts.
· Destruction Ray (A Tier): A late-game tool that is slower than standard mining tools but can also be used as a melee weapon.

7. 🌌 Stormbringer: Durability Meets Powerful Performance
· Stormbringer (S Tier): An extremely powerful mining tool. While its mining efficiency might be slightly lower than the Galaxite Oak Hammer or Scarlet Hand Drill, its indestructible durability is a significant advantage. Unlike the Hand Drill, you can use it without worrying about its condition.

8. 💥 Mortar Tier List: Comparing Scrap Zooka, Burn Zooka, Volcano Mortar, and more
· Mortars (Overall): Excellent for clearing wide areas of walls and blocks, but range control is difficult. Unlike other mining tools, they do not benefit from equipment's mining damage bonuses.
· Scrap Zooka (A Tier): Can destroy lava blocks upon leveling up and is useful early on.
· Burn Zooka (S Tier): The highest performing mortar, capable of destroying all blocks in the game. It's the only mortar that remains useful throughout the late game.
· Stone Mortar (C Tier): Decent in the early game, but its performance drops off later.
· Bomb Mortar Scarab (A Tier): Can destroy lava magma blocks upon leveling up and is useful early on. It performs well until replaced by the Burn Zooka.
· Volcano Mortar (B Tier): Can destroy desert temple blocks and is fun to use, firing multiple missiles for wide area coverage. However, its performance declines in the late game.
· Doom Belief (B Tier): An upgraded version of the Volcano Mortar, but its mining damage is actually slightly lower. Its advantage is that it's indestructible.
